Setting the Picture Quality, Recording
Size, and Sensitivity
Preparation: Set to the still picture shooting mode.
(A Page 25)
Picture quality
Set the [IMAGE QUALITY] menu. (A Page 67)
The setting values of the above menu items are
displayed on the monitor screen.
Picture size
Set the [IMAGE SIZE] menu. (A Page 67)
The setting values of the above menu items are
displayed on the monitor screen.
Sensitivity
Set the [GAIN UP] menu. (A Page 68)
Capturing Still Pictures
Preparation: Set to the still picture shooting mode.
(A Page 25)
1 . Press [SNAPSHOT] halfway.
The camcorder automatically adjusts the focus and
exposure. Once the adjustment is complete, the focus
icon turns green, and the shutter speed is displayed.
2 . Press [SNAPSHOT] all the way down.
A still picture is recorded. APHOTOB appears on the
monitor screen during the recording process.
